Ticket: Sweeper config drift — needs security eyes

Heads up: the Gleanbot orphaned-resource sweeper in the Harlowe account has drifted from what we reviewed last quarter. Someone widened the deletion scope to include unlabeled volumes and shortened the grace period, but the approved baseline still says 14 days. Nothing bad happened yet, but I'd like you to sanity-check before we re-apply. Here's what's actually running right now.

service settings:
[istael]
team = gilath
access_code = ac_468cdf
owner = casdor.gilox
host = istael.kelviforge.internal
port = 5432
peer = quenwyn.braskworks.corp
salt = 6678df32
pin = 7400

Subject: Customer Concentration — Action Needed

Team — briefing for the incoming director. Ferrow Logistics now accounts for 38% of revenue, up from 29% last year. Unacceptable exposure. Their renewal lands in Q2; any slip hits covenant headroom. Mitigation: accelerate the Carden pipeline, reprice small accounts, and cap Ferrow discounts. Sales has targets; finance has scenarios. Expect a full plan at the next exec session. Do not forward outside this group. Context for the new director follows directly below.

confidential, yafof-tawef: The finance team signed off on a budget of $34.3 million for Project Zorox. The renewal with Aldethax Freight closes at $12.7 million a year, 10 percent below the last contract.

**Checklist item 7 — Lumabrick component library version bump**

Before tagging, verify that every consuming app in the Fernvale monorepo resolves to the same Lumabrick minor version; mixed minors have caused subtle theming drift twice this quarter. Confirm the changelog distinguishes breaking prop renames from additive changes, and that the deprecation shims compile cleanly. Once the publish dry-run passes, record the signed artifact for the sync notes using the token below.

build token for fajop-kageg: htk14_a2d40227103e0f

Ticket: Crash-report pipeline for the Fernly mobile app is dropping symbolicated reports intermittently. Support keeps seeing blank stack traces in the dashboard. Root cause traced to the ingest queue timing out on large payloads; fix is staged, needs sign-off before deploy. Support: hold off telling users it's resolved until the deploy lands. Estimated downtime during rollout: none. Sign-off required from the engineer responsible, named below.

approver of tawip-bagap = Holdor Silath